BRATTLEBORO, Vt. (WCAX) – Some residents had to evacuate after a fire at a Brattleboro apartment building.
It happened just before 2pm Saturday at 107 Elliot St.
The fire started on the sixth floor.
Some residents waited outside the front of the building.
Crews from Chesterfield and Keene New Hampshire helped stop the fire from spreading, those on scene said they didn’t see smoke showing outside the building.
According to the Brattleboro Reformer, after speaking with Fire Chief Jay Symonds, they say about 18 people have been displaced.
